Historical battles are story-driven historical narratives in which you’ll be given specific set objectives to complete. Each Historical battle has fully voiced in-game dialogue, beautifully crafted maps, cities and cinematics and the best part is, you can play them with a friend!
Where to Find Co-Op: Co-Op is easily accessible from two different places within the UI.
From the Historical Battles screen.
From the Main Menu, click on Historical Battles.
Select your mission.
Click on the Host Co-Op button.
You can choose to make it public or password protected, and like any multiplayer game, invite your friends.
From the Multiplayer screen.
From the Main Menu, click on Multiplayer.
Choose Host a Casual Game.
From the Host Game dialog pop-up, under Game Mode, you can choose Co-Op Battle from drop down list.
After selecting Co-Op Battle, simply choose which battle you want to play from the Co-Op Scenario drop down list.
